Basement Sump Pump Service in Boston, MA
Basement sump pump services involve installing, maintaining, and repairing sump pumps to help prevent water accumulation and flooding in basement areas. These services are essential for property owners concerned about basement moisture, especially in regions prone to heavy rainfall or snowmelt. Projects typically include assessing the existing sump pump system, replacing outdated units, or installing new pumps to ensure proper drainage and reliable operation. Homeowners often want to understand the type of sump pump best suited for their property, the signs of a failing pump, and the importance of regular inspections to avoid potential water damage.
Before requesting sump pump services, property owners should consider the specific needs of their basement, such as the level of water table, drainage requirements, and the size of the sump pit. It’s also helpful to know if the existing system is functioning properly or if upgrades are necessary to improve efficiency and reliability. Understanding these factors can help ensure the installation or maintenance work effectively protects the home from flooding and moisture issues, providing peace of mind during heavy storms or seasonal changes.

Basement Sump Pump Service Questions
What is a sump pump and how does it work? A sump pump is a device installed in the basement to remove excess water, preventing flooding and water damage during heavy rains or groundwater seepage.
When should a sump pump be serviced or replaced? Regular maintenance is recommended to ensure proper operation, and replacement may be needed if the pump shows signs of failure or frequent cycling.
What are common signs indicating a sump pump needs attention? Signs include strange noises, frequent cycling, or if the pump fails to activate during a flood or heavy rain event.
How can property owners prevent sump pump failures? Ensuring the pump and discharge lines are clear of debris and scheduling routine inspections can help maintain reliable operation.
